Originally Posted by jinsarn
Arriving CDG T1 on UA from IAD, connecting on SN to BRU. Will it be possible to access the new Star Alliance lounge at CDG during this layover? In other words, when deplaning off the UA flight from the US, can I first remain "airside" in the non-Schengen area to access this lounge, and then later make my way into the Schengen area for the SN departure to BRU?
Nope. You will arrive in the non-Schengen zone, but outside security so you will not have access to the new lounge.

The old lounge is NOT in the Schengen zone. It is also in the non-Schengen zone, but outside security. When you deplane, take the long hallway to the central building, then look for the (old) lounge (on the 10th floor) BEFORE you go through passport. Be sure to leave the lounge plenty early to go through passport control and then security.
